The Cyber Warfare Front: Russian Firm’s Illicit Acquisition of Government Tools

The Office of Foreign Assets Control (OFAC) formally designated Operation Zero following a comprehensive investigation. According to Treasury allegations, the Russian company knowingly purchased intrusion software originally created by an American defense contractor under strict government contract. An insider within the U.S. firm reportedly extracted proprietary technology before transferring it to Russian buyers through intermediary networks.

Cryptocurrency’s Role in Financing Offensive Cyber Capabilities

OFAC confirmed the transaction involved “millions of dollars worth of cryptocurrency,” though officials notably declined to disclose specific blockchain addresses or wallet identifiers. This operational security approach has sparked debate within the cybersecurity community about transparency versus investigative protection.

The decision to withhold cryptocurrency details reflects the complex challenges regulators face. Releasing specific wallet addresses might alert adversaries to surveillance techniques, potentially enabling counter-forensic measures. Conversely, withholding data complicates compliance efforts for legitimate cryptocurrency businesses and exchanges.

Regulatory Challenges in Combating Cyber Arms Proliferation

This enforcement action arrives during unprecedented regulatory scrutiny of cryptocurrency’s role in cyber warfare financing. The Treasury Department recently expanded guidance requiring virtual asset service providers to implement enhanced due diligence for transactions exceeding specific thresholds. Exchanges now face mandates to integrate sophisticated blockchain analytics for detecting sanctioned addresses.

The Operation Zero case presents particular regulatory complications. OFAC’s decision to withhold specific cryptocurrency addresses creates enforcement ambiguity. Without precise wallet identifiers, exchanges cannot definitively block transactions. This uncertainty creates friction for legitimate cryptocurrency businesses seeking to maintain compliance.

The regulatory tension reflects deeper challenges in cyber warfare defense. Law enforcement must balance immediate enforcement with long-term intelligence preservation. Some analysts advocate for greater transparency in sanction announcements. Others contend that revealing specific addresses invites counter-surveillance development, perpetuating a cat-and-mouse dynamic in financial surveillance.

Building National Defense Against Cyber Warfare Threats

The Operation Zero sanctions follow established precedent in cyber warfare enforcement. In 2021, OFAC sanctioned Positive Technologies, a Russian company trafficking in cyber tools. However, that action targeted access to compromised networks. The current case involves specifically government-developed offensive technology—a distinction with profound implications.

In 2024, the Treasury Department sanctioned cryptocurrency mixing services for laundering ransomware proceeds from cyber attacks. The Tornado Cash designation represented a landmark moment, targeting technology itself rather than individuals—establishing legal precedent for technology-focused enforcement in cyber warfare contexts.
